Manufacturing process courses can help you learn production planning, quality control techniques, lean manufacturing principles, and supply chain management. You can build skills in process optimization, resource allocation, and workflow efficiency. Many courses introduce tools like CAD software for design, ERP systems for resource management, and simulation software for process analysis, showing how these skills enhance productivity and reduce costs in real-world manufacturing environments.
